St. Mary-of-the-Woods softball moves into USCAA national championship game

Decatur, Ill. — St. Mary-of-the-Woods put itself in the championship game of the USCAA national softball tournament late Saturday night at Borg-Warner Sports Complex.

After finishing the rain-delayed pool play undefeated with a 13-0 victory over Southern Virginia on Saturday morning, the Pomeroys got a three-run homer from winning pitcher Ashley Loomis in the bottom of the seventh inning to slip past Judson 4-1 in the double-elimination championship bracket.

Then The Woods edged Robert Morris-Springfield 2-1, thanks to a two-run double by Ashley Sankey in the fourth inning and the five-hit pitching of Loomis.

That clinched a spot in the title game for the Pomeroys, who improved their record to 33-14-1.

The Woods’ opponent was being determined between Robert Morris-Springfield and Spalding amidst chilly, rainy conditions at the Tribune-Star news deadline.

“Those were two very hard-fought games,” SMWC coach Gary Rodgers said. “We’re taking it one game at a time. The kids are focused on the task at hand.”
